Saint-Nicodème ( Breton Sant-Nigouden ) is a French municipality with 168 inhabitants (as of January 1 2017) in the department of Côtes-d'Armor in the region of Brittany . It belongs to the arrondissement of Guingamp and the canton of Callac . The inhabitants are called Nicodémois (es) .

geography

Saint-Nicodème is about 46 kilometers southwest of Saint-Brieuc .
